Features

Our thumb snap holster, designed for semiautomatics and small-frame pistol, offers a high-riding, two-slot design that sits close to the body for superior concealment. The fully molded front provides a sleek, contoured look while enhancing comfort for all-day wear. The large rectangular thumb snap serves as a crucial safety feature, reducing the likelihood of it catching in the trigger guard. Designed to fit belts up to 1-1/2 inches (38 mm) in width, this holster is comes in sophisticated plain tan or classic plain black finishes, blending functionality with a polished appearance.
